Linux之cp和mv命令选项


1. cp命令选项

命令选项 说明
-i 交互式提示
-r 递归拷贝目录及其内容
-v 显示拷贝后的路径描述
-a 保留文件的原有权限

cp -i命令选项效果图:

cp -r命令选项效果图:

cp -v命令选项效果图:

cp -a命令选项效果图:

【发现权限是不同的】

-a选项说明:

  • -a 选项还支持拷贝文件夹并且文件夹中的文件权限不丢失   【主要是针对其它用户角色的权限】

2. mv命令选项

命令选项 说明
-i 交互式提示
-v 显示移动后的路径描述

mv -i命令选项效果图:

mv -v命令选项效果图:

3. 小结

  • 拷贝文件防止覆盖使用 “cp –i” 操作
  • 拷贝文件夹使用 “cp –r” 操作,拷贝文件夹并且文件权限不丢失使用 “cp –a” 操作。
  • 移动文件防止覆盖使用 “mv –i” 操作
  • 移动文件夹直接使用 “mv” 即可,“mv” 还可以给文件和文件夹重命名。

Linux之cp和mv命令选项相关推荐

  1. 为Linux的cp和mv命令添加进度条

    为Linux的cp和mv命令添加进度条 cp和mv可能是大家日常中使用最多的Linux命令之一.但是有一个突出的问题是这两个命令都不会有任何提示信息,这在操作大文件时候只能干等.可能大家对此已经习以为 ...

  2. linux cp源码_为Linux的cp和mv命令添加进度条

    cp和mv可能是大家日常中使用最多的Linux命令之一.但是有一个突出的问题是这两个命令都不会有任何提示信息,这在操作大文件时候只能干等.可能大家对此已经习以为常,但是其实上也有解决解决方法,本文我们 ...

  3. linux添加用户命令_为Linux的cp和mv命令添加进度条

    cp和mv可能是大家日常中使用最多的Linux命令之一.但是有一个突出的问题是这两个命令都不会有任何提示信息,这在操作大文件时候只能干等.可能大家对此已经习以为常,但是其实上也有解决解决方法,本文我们 ...

  4. linux的yum命令无法使用在哪里下载_Linux 知识分享:为Linux的cp和mv命令添加进度条...

    cp和mv可能是大家日常中使用最多的Linux命令之一.但是有一个突出的问题是这两个命令都不会有任何提示信息,这在操作大文件时候只能干等.可能大家对此已经习以为常,但是其实上也有解决解决方法,本文我们 ...

  5. cp命令显示进度条_为Linux的cp和mv命令添加进度条

    cp和mv可能是大家日常中使用最多的Linux命令之一.但是有一个突出的问题是这两个命令都不会有任何提示信息,这在操作大文件时候只能干等.可能大家对此已经习以为常,但是其实上也有解决解决方法,本文我们 ...

  6. Linux添加cp和mv命令显示进度条

    Advanced Copy是cp和mv程序mod.它通过给cp和mv添加了一个进度条,在进行文件(夹)复制或移动操作时候提供进度条,数据传输速率,估计的剩余时间以及当前正在操作文件名等信息.最后,还会 ...

  7. linux mv 递归拷贝,奇技淫巧 - 给Linux中的cp和mv命令中添加进度条的高级拷贝

    GNU cp和GNU mv命令用于在GNU/Linux操作系统中复制和移动文件和目录.这两个命令缺少的一个特性是它们不显示任何进度条.如果复制一个大文件或目录,您就不知道完成复制过程需要多长时间,也不 ...

  8. 给Linux中的cp和mv命令中添加进度条的高级拷贝

    GNU cp和GNU mv命令用于在GNU/Linux操作系统中复制和移动文件和目录.这两个命令缺少的一个特性是它们不显示任何进度条.如果复制一个大文件或目录,您就不知道完成复制过程需要多长时间,也不 ...

  9. linux mv 环境变量,linux环境变量,cp,mv命令,more,less,cat,tail,head,的使用...

    linux环境变量,cp,mv命令,more,less,cat,tail,head,的使用 [email protected] ~]# cp /usr/bin/ls   /tmp/ [[email p ...

最新文章

  1. 基于问题导向与成果产出的教学模式:《大数据与城市规划》特色课程
  2. 使用 Code Snippet 简化 Coding
  3. 2021年春季学期-信号与系统-第一次作业参考答案-第一题
  4. 【Paper】2019_Consensus Control of Multiple AUVs Recovery System Under Switching Topologies and Time D
  5. idea服务器怎么配置文件,Idea部署远程Docker并配置文件
  6. 【Linux】一步一步学Linux——nl命令(43)
  7. IntelliJ中的键盘快捷键
  8. 热门还是长尾?大中型网站的关键词优化策略
  9. springboot多环境配置_编辑 SpringBoot|第五章:多环境配置
  10. [转]java 中的序列化是什么意思?有什么好处?
  11. 埃森哲:AI成新生产要素,2035年将中国经济增速提高1.6% | 附下载
  12. 阶段2 JavaWeb+黑马旅游网_15-Maven基础_第5节 使用骨架创建maven的java工程_17maven工程运行环境修改...
  13. 文本区 JTextArea 的使用
  14. Unity3D物理渲染算法研究【PBR】
  15. 通过精益售后服务提升企业竞争力
  16. 英文简历模板计算机专业,计算机专业毕业生英文简历模板
  17. 深度丨语音识别技术专利申请分析及关键技术展望(上)
  18. Linux系统关闭virbr0
  19. 高通平台msm8916修改开机logo 高通平台修改LK(bootloader)开机logo
  20. GD32F130FXP6学习笔记六:cortex-m3系列的ADC初识

热门文章

  1. 为什么说机器学习是预防欺诈的最佳工具?
  2. 做 Java 工程师,挺!好!
  3. 清北浙交大比拼,南大强势上榜,AI到底哪家强?
  4. AI一分钟 | 雷军家小米音箱开始控制电视啦,有望成为智能家居中心;国民公公王健林也玩AI,线上线下一起整
  5. 项目案例:Java多线程批量拆分List导入数据库
  6. Spring Boot 五种热部署方式,极速开发就是生产力!
  7. 3行代码写出8个接口,开挂了?
  8. Nginx 高可用集群解决方案 Nginx + Keepalived
  9. 当CPU飙高时,它在做什么
  10. 组合特征(一)tfidf(word+article)